Description.
Carved jade pendant with an openwork circular design. The scene features two female figures standing face to face, dressed in flowing tunics suggested by incised lines. The figures are framed by a dense pattern of scrolls and clouds. The jade, milky and translucent, shows areas of amber-coloured patina. Han dynasty (206 BC - 220 AD). or later.
Diameter: 5.5 cm; Thickness: 0.5 cm
Weight: 29 g
Provenance:
· Collection of Tommy Lam, Hong Kong, since 1980
